If yours is severe, you may ... WebWhat exactly is eczema? The word “eczema” has two meanings. It can mean either of the following: A group of conditions that causes inflamed, irritated, and often itchy skin. Any one of the conditions within this group, such as atopic dermatitis, contact dermatitis, or stasis dermatitis. WebNov 2, 2024 · Bleach bath. It sounds strange, but adding bleach to your bath might be helpful. Bleach can kill bacteria associated with skin infections in eczema. Add 1/2 cup of regular-strength (6%) bleach to ...
